引言
随着区块链技术的发展与应用,这一概念逐渐渗透到各个行业,从金融到供应链管理,区块链的潜力被越来越多的人所认知。而在区块链的运行过程中,“关联节点”扮演着重要的角色。本文将详细探讨区块链关联节点的含义、作用及其在不同场景下的应用,同时回答五个与之相关的重要问题。
区块链关联节点的定义
在区块链网络中,节点是指任何参与到区块链系统中的计算资产。节点可以是普通用户的设备,也可以是大型矿池或服务器。在这种情况下,关联节点特指那些彼此间通过数据交流、信息转发、交易验证等方式相互联系的节点。简单来说,关联节点不仅仅是孤立地存在于网络中,而是通过一定的方式形成网络内的相互连接。
这些关联关系决定了整个区块链网络的数据传播和更新速度,以及系统的安全性和灵活性。通过理解关联节点的工作机制,用户能够更好地把握区块链系统的运行状态与扩展未来的可能性。
区块链关联节点的功能
关联节点的存在使得区块链网络能够高效运转,接下来我们将探索这一点的几个关键方面:
- 数据同步:关联节点可以将区块链中的数据同步更新,确保网络中的每一个消费者都能接受到最新的信息。这是区块链的去中心化特性得以实现的重要保障之一。
- 交易验证:在区块链交易中,关联节点能够相互验证交易的合法性,有效避免了数据的篡改和伪造。这一过程使得区块链相较于传统中心化系统更具安全性。
- 网络负载均衡:通过合理的节点关联和交易分发,能够实现网络的负载均衡,提升整体的数据处理能力。这对于区块链在大规模数据处理上的应用至关重要。
区块链关联节点的类型
在区块链中的关联节点可以根据其参与程度、权利与职责,通常分为以下几类:
- 全节点:这些节点保持完整的区块链数据,可以独立验证所有的交易和区块,有助于整个网络的安全性。
- 轻节点:轻节点只需保存区块链中的部分数据,不需要完整的链条。这使得轻节点在资源有限的情况下也能参与到区块链网络中。
- 矿工节点:这些节点专注于通过算力来生成新的区块,验证交易并维护整个系统的安全。
- 超级节点:在某些特定的区块链系统中,超级节点对网络治理和决策也有更高级的权利和责任。
区块链关联节点的应用场景
区块链关联节点在多种领域展现出巨大的应用潜力,包括:
- 金融行业:区块链利用关联节点进行跨境支付、清算和结算,提高交易速度和降低成本,创造更为高效的金融服务。
- 供应链管理:通过实时追踪货物的运输和交易记录,关联节点的实时性大大提高了供应链的透明度和效率。
- 数字身份认证:通过建立去中心化的数字身份,用户能够更便捷地验证身份,同时保护隐私。
- 智能合约:关联节点是执行智能合约的重要组成部分,确保合约在多个节点上的一致性和执行效率。
相关问题探讨
关联节点如何提高区块链的安全性?
区块链的安全性主要依赖于多个节点通过去中心化的方式进行数据一致性验证。在此过程中,关联节点的作用不可或缺。首先,关联节点通过相互之间的数据验证,确保交易的合法性与真实性。在传统中心化系统中,数据篡改的风险主要取决于单一的服务器或数据库,而区块链的每一个独立节点都保留了完整的交易历史,任何试图篡改的数据都必须同时更改网络中绝大部分的节点,从而大大提高了安全性。
此外,关联节点能够实时监控网络中的异常活动,一旦发现异常,能迅速做出反应,保障整个网络的安全。此外,通过设置一定的经济激励机制,确保节点的活跃度和诚实性,各节点的利益驱动也会促使他们更好地完成验证工作,从而进一步增强网络的安全。
区块链关联节点对交易速度的影响如何?
交易速度是区块链技术在不同场景中应用的关键因素之一。关联节点通过多方参与和分布式计算,能够显著提高交易的处理速度。在传统的支付系统中,交易往往需要经过多层中介,耗时较长。而在区块链网络中,异构的关联节点可以有效简化这一过程,允许交易直接在节点间进行传输。
尤其是在交易量较大的情况下,良好的节点关联机制可以确保数据更快地在网络中传播,减少交易确认的时间。此外,关联节点之间可以实现并行处理,多个交易可在不同节点上同时处理,进一步提升效率。
当然,关联节点数量的增加也可能会带来网络拥堵的问题,因此合理设计节点关系、传输路径也是提高交易速度的重要考量。
关联节点在智能合约中的运用是什么?
智能合约是区块链的一项革命性功能,它允许自动化执行合约,当条件达到时,合约即被执行。关联节点在智能合约中的作用主要体现为合约的创建、验证和执行。每个关联节点都可以参与到合约的参与者中,确保合约的公开透明,并通过共识机制确保状态的一致性。
在智能合约执行的过程中,关联节点负责验证合约条件的达成。一旦条件达成,相关的状态更新会通过节点间的相互验证进行广播至整个网络,在保证合约有效性的同时,减少了人为干预的可能性。
通过调用关联节点的运算能力和网络基础设施,智能合约的执行能够在透明、公正的环境中顺利进行,推行去中心化的商业模式。这样不仅降低了履约成本,同时提高了交易的效率和安全性。
如何选择区块链中的关联节点?
选择适合的关联节点对于保证区块链网络的健康与高效至关重要。首先,节点的选择应考虑其计算能力、存储能力和带宽。更高性能的节点可以承担更多的交易处理和数据存储,保证网络的顺畅运行。同时,节点的地理分布也非常重要,分散化的节点能降低单点故障的风险,提高网络的容错能力。
其次,在选择节点时还需要考虑其信誉与诚实性。节点的信誉可以通过其历史表现、参与验证的成功率等多方面的指标进行评估。此外,经济激励机制也是促进节点诚实运行的重要因素,让节点在为继续网络服务时,可以获得一定的收益。
最后,社区参与也不可忽视。一个活跃而有价值的社区能够促使更多的用户参与到网络中,从而增强网络的表现与价值。
未来区块链关联节点的发展趋势将会如何?
在未来,区块链技术的不断发展将对关联节点的形态与功能产生深远影响。首先,随着技术的发展,关联节点的性能与功能将会不断增强。未来的节点将不仅限于存储区块链数据与验证交易,可能会涉及更复杂的运算、数据分析以及预警机制,使其在整体网络中的作用愈发重要。
其次,区块链技术与其他技术的结合将成为趋势,比如与人工智能、物联网、边缘计算等相结合,将进一步提升关联节点的效率与应用场景。同时,随着分布式金融、数字身份等新兴技术的崛起,关联节点也将承担更多的治理与决策角色,促使整个网络更加去中心化。
最后,安全性与隐私保护依然是未来发展的重中之重。新一代的关联节点除了需要高速处理交易外,还需在保障用户隐私的基础上增强数据安全性,确保整个网络在面对潜在攻击时依然能够保持稳固。
总结
区块链关联节点作为整个区块链生态系统的重要组成部分,其重要性不可小觑。通过掌握关联节点的工作原理及其对系统性能的影响,用户可以更好地理解区块链的运作机制及其潜在的应用价值。随着技术的不断进步,关联节点将在未来的区块链应用中发挥越来越重要的作用,为人们的生活带来更多的便利与可能。